Ingredients

  • 8 ounces pasta (penne or rigatoni)
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 pound boneless, skinless chicken breasts, cut into bite-sized pieces
  • Salt and pepper, to taste
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• 1 cup chicken broth
  • 1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
  • 1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• Fresh parsley, chopped (for garnish)

Prep Time, Cook Time, Total Time, Yield

Prep Time: 15 minutes

Cook Time: 30 minutes

Total Time: 45 minutes

Yield: 4 servings

Directions and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C), letting the warmth fill your kitchen.
  2. Cook the pasta according to the package instructions until it’s perfectly al dente. Once done, drain it and set it aside, allowing it to cool slightly.
  3. In a large skillet, pour in the olive oil and heat it over medium heat. Add the bite-sized chicken pieces, sprinkling with salt and pepper to taste. Sauté the chicken until it’s no longer pink, which should take about 5-7 minutes.
  4. Add the minced garlic and Italian seasoning to the skillet, stirring them in, and cook for an additional 1-2 minutes until fragrant and aromatic.
  5. Lower the heat and pour in the heavy cream and chicken broth. Stir the mixture together, bringing it to a gentle simmer, where the flavors meld beautifully.
  6. Add half of the shredded mozzarella cheese and all of the grated Parmesan cheese, stirring until everything is melted and combined into a rich, creamy sauce.
  7. Now, gently fold the cooked pasta into the sauce and chicken mixture, ensuring each piece of pasta is generously coated.
  8. Transfer this delightful mixture to a greased baking dish and top it off with the remaining mozzarella cheese, creating a glorious cheesy layer on top.
  9. Bake in your preheated oven for 20-25 minutes. Keep an eye on it until the cheese is bubbly and golden brown, giving it that irresistible look.
  10. Once baked, remove from the oven and let it cool for a few minutes. Then, sprinkle with freshly chopped parsley for a touch of color and freshness before serving warm.

Notes or Tips

  • For extra flavor, you can marinate the chicken with Italian spices for 30 minutes before cooking.
  • Feel free to add your favorite vegetables, like spinach or bell peppers, to the skillet for a nutrient boost.
  • If you love a bit of heat, consider adding some red pepper flakes when sautéing the garlic.

FAQ

  • Can I use a different type of pasta? Absolutely! Any pasta shape you enjoy will work wonderfully.
  • How can I make this dish vegetarian? Substitute the chicken with sautéed mushrooms or a mix of your favorite vegetables.
  • Can leftovers be stored? Yes! Store any le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to three days. Reheat in the oven for the best texture.
